Jerry Weitz to Facilitate APA Event Again
Jerry Weitz has been invited to facilitate a session of the American Planning Association (APA) Board of Directors and the Commission of the American Institute of Certified Planners (AICP) on updating the organization's Development Plan. The facilitation will take place during a APA-AICP retreat scheduled for February 2009 at Jekyll Island, GA. Weitz served in the same role in 2003. "It is an honor and privilege to be selected again for this facilitation task, Weitz said."

Jerry Weitz Named "Fellow of AICP" Effective April 27, 2008
Jerry Weitz was elected to Fellow in the American Institute of Certified Planners (AICP) in the category of professional practice (effective April 27, 2008). The website of the American Planning Association (APA) describes this honor as follows:

“Election to Fellow in AICP is one of the highest honors that the American Institute of Certified Planners (AICP) bestows upon a member. This honor is a recognition of the achievements of the planner as an individual, elevating the Fellow before the public and the profession as a model planner who has made significant contributions to planning and society. Fellowship is granted to planners who have been members of AICP and have achieved excellence in professional practice, teaching and mentoring, research, public/community service, and leadership. Those chosen become members of the College of Fellows.”

Dr. Weitz Delivers Paper and Presentation on Little-Known Georgia Laws
At the Georgia Planning Association’s Spring Conference in Decatur, on April 17, 2008, Jerry Weitz delivered a paper and presentation titled “Uncovering Obscurity: Georgia’s Little-Known Land Use Laws.”
